On Thu, 8 Apr 2004, Todd Vierling wrote:

: For the long term, this should be fixed by submitting a change to libtool's
: acinclude.m4, so that packages will begin picking it up.  On *BSD, at least,
: sysctl is good enough and can be set up that way in libtool directly.
: Libtool's autoconf fragment should be smart enough to know that (and already
: has some OS-specific settings of that value built in).

FYI, a patch was submitted to the libtool maintainers and accepted that will
pull the correct value from the kernel for {Net,Free,Open}BSD and Darwin
automatically, skipping the long delay.
